ranged ad carries are difficult for me because there's all the pressure of 'GAIN 100 CS IN 15 MINUTES' when you take solo mid, you get focused all the time in team fights, you feel like you let down your team when you die...it is cool to deeps down any player in like 3 seconds but that opportunity rarely comes. twisted fate is an exception because gate lets you pull off near-impossible ganks...if this game had a replay feature i'd make a video of my best gate ganks for sure. also twisted fate is more of a soft carry since he doesn't have the scaling or skills to hard carry a game, unlike kog'maw. all five of kog'maw's skills are designed for killing, and i'm sure there's some players out there who enjoy playing kog but the whole kog/ashe/tris/corki/mf gang isn't for me

if i had to pick which champion archetype i do best as i would have to say the bulky deeps heroes, where you run into the middle of their team and kill like two of them before finally dying. i really enjoy playing nasus, warwick, mundo etc. i also enjoy shen, other tanks not so much. the big moments in playing shen come from having the enemy team throw all their cc at you because you taunted their carry, and enduring for a few seconds while your team takes them all out.

i'm getting really proficient at jungle yi. there's nothing quite like alpha striking the enemy jungler's wraiths while he's doing them and smacking him for heaps until he runs away. highlander and ghost means you can sexually abuse his jungle and always get away with it too

Skarm, how on earth do you manage to play Duo Cho'Gath if it's not agreed upon that you get the farm? Because I play Cho'Gath a lot, and I've failed every single time I didn't solo, or take all the farm in a duo.
I don't make any such agreements. I can usually do fine since my combo of Q + W will destroy most of the wave as it is. Early game you might suffer, but you'll pick it back up again anyway. The same is true for Sion. Both Cho'Gath and Sion farm extremely well as they gain levels, and duo laning doesn't pose a problem because I usually make it back and end up with top farm on my team anyway.

The last game I played I went bottom duo as Sion with a Jarvan partner. He got more last hits early, but then I just didn't say anything and took them all. Plus, in any higher ranked game it should be unstated that the 'carry' if there is one should get it. Additionally if there's a support bot lane with you, they shouldn't be farming much as it is.

Last hitting isn't something I really practice because it always depends on who you're laning against and who could possibly be ganking you. If you are not able to last hit well in any circumstance is when you should train.
